Rajon Chance Defeats Yan Carlos Perez in Main Event of ‘Prospects Collide’

WHITE PLAINS, NY (June 16, 2025)

On Saturday night, Star Boxing delivered a thrilling boxing event that had fans engaged from start to finish. The non-stop action saw fights with varying levels of momentum swings, guts, glory and skills on full display as multiple fights had a legitimate claim to “Fight of the Night.”

The setting was intriguing as the beautiful old school arena was impressively adorned with Empire Harley-Davidson’s motorcycles, celebrating their collaboration with Star Boxing.

Fight night results:

Rajon Chance vs Yan Carlos Perez

Rajon Chance scored a hard fought, narrow 10-round unanimous decision over previously undefeated Dominican Republic stand out Yan Carlos Perez to capture the NBA Super Bantamweight title capping an outstanding Star Boxing card presented by Joe DeGuardia at the Westchester County Center in White Plains, New York.

Chance and Perez set a quick pace from the outset as both fighters displayed tremendous skill battling toe-to-toe the entire fight. The fight met, and exceeded, expectations and captivated old timers with impressive punch output, terrific body work and classic ‘inside the pocket’ action. The judges had the fight up for grabs until Chance finished strong and won via a narrow 2-point unanimous decision (96-94) on all three judges’ score cards. The scores indicated that Chance needed that final round to finally put a blemish on the previously undefeated resume of Perez and Chance delivered with a spirited ending.

Chance of East Orange, New Jersey is now 9-1-1, 6 KO’s. Perez of Santo Domingo, Dominican Republic falls to 6-1, 4 KO’s. Both fighters clearly displayed they are fighters with skills well above their number of pro fights.

Harley Burke vs Louis Maietta

The co-feature pitted an old-fashioned neighborhood type rivalry between super

middleweights Louis Maietta of Bronx, New York and Harley Burke of Yonkers, New York.

This fight was another fight that fans will remember for the action in the ring and the energy of fans of both fighters booming equally throughout the arena. The fight matched the crowd intensity as Burke and Maietta were like gladiators of years gone by. Grit, blood and heart were on display during the entire fight with fans chanting and rooting for each fighter.

Maietta, the brave and gutsy NYC fireman, came out strong and appeared to be winning the quick paced first round, when Burke dropped Maietta with an overhand right. Maietta fought back bravely throughout the bout, but Burke’s combinations were too much for Maietta to combat. Both fighters large groups of fans remained vocal throughout as the action inside the ring and fervor of the divergent crowd made for a dramatic and thrilling spectacle. In the end Burke scored a hard fought unanimous decision to improve 10-0, 7KOs. Maietta falls to 6-5-2, 2 KOs.

Eduardo Monrreal vs Austin Cassese

Eduardo Monrreal shocked previously undefeated hometown favorite Austin Cassese in the opening round of their four-round junior middleweight fight.

Monrreal struck early as he landed a left hand from the southpaw stance that put Cassese on the canvas. Cassese momentarily got himself back into the

fight and then hurt Monrreal with two hard right hands along the ropes. Monrreal roared back however and uncorked a huge right hand that dropped Cassese for the second time. Cassese tried to get to his feet but fell back to the canvas and the fight was over.

Monrreal of El Paso, Texas is 2-2, 2KO’s. Cassese of Shrub Oak, New York drops to 3-1, 3KO’s

Ryan O’Rourke vs Boubacar Sylla

Ryan O’Rourke made an emphatic statement by remaining undefeated with an eight-round unanimous decision over Boubacar Sylla in a welterweight fight.

O’Rourke dominated the eight-round contest by out punching Sylla

throughout, landing hard combinations behind his jabs and almost had Sylla out at the end of the bout just before the bell rang to end the bout.

O’Rourke of Dublin, Ireland goes to 13-0, 3KO’s. Sylla of won by scores of 80-70 twice and 80-71 to stay undefeated with a 13-0 record. Sylla of Cincinnati, Ohio falls to of 12-2, 7KO’s.

Sharif Oné vs.

?Kevin Hill

The opener saw the successful pro debut of Bronx, New York’s Sharif Oné. Oné beat Kevin Hill of East St. Louis, Illinois at 2:59 of round two of their middleweight bout.

Oné dropped Hill in round one and battered him around in round two before the fight was stopped. One goes to 1-0, 1KO. Hill Drops to 1-4, 1KO.

“Prospects Collide” Full Card Announced

WHITE PLAINS, NY (June 4, 2025). The full card has been set for an outstanding boxing night that will take place on Saturday night, June 14 at The Westchester County Center in White Plains, New York.

The fight card, “Prospects Collide” is promoted by Joe DeGuardia’s Star Boxing and is a testament to the old glory days of boxing.

“This card is a throwback to an era when fans could see neighborhood wars at venues like Sunnyside Gardens, St. Nicholas Arena, Ridgewood Grove Arena, & Madison Square Garden”. said Joe DeGuardia, CEO of Star Boxing. “It was a time when young up and comers would face each other. In the past, these arenas were filled with enthusiastic boxing fans and once upon a time the Westchester County Center was likewise a venue on the boxing tour where you could watch these hotly contested rivalries and future stars”.

“We are recreating this on June 14. We have 50/50 matchups in the title fight

between Chance against Perez, and the exciting O’Rourke vs Sylla battle.

Plus, we have the neighborhood battles like we have in Maietta against Burke. There

are not many cards like this today and I commend these fighters for stepping up, taking a risk, and not waiting for years to fight ‘real fights.’ This is great for fans and for fighters’ development as adversity makes better fighters. This is how you hone

character and ultimate rewards of even bigger fights down the line”.

Rajon Chance vs. Yan Carlos Perez…

In a featured title fight, Rajon Chance takes on Yan Carlos Perez in a Super-Bantamweight bout scheduled for 10-rounds for the NBA Title. Rajon ‘Weezy’ Chance, 24, an accomplished slick boxer, has a record of 8-1-1 with four knockouts. The five-year pro, also known as ‘Picasso’, was a top US Amateur and holds a win over previously and draw Elon Dejesus. Chance’s only blemish was a highly controversial split decision loss to undefeated Travon Lawson. Chance faces the toughest fight of his career against knockout artist Yan Carlos Perez,

of the Dominican Republic. Perez, brings in an undefeated record of 6-0 with five

knockouts. The exciting banger already has wins over tough competition and already defeated New York’s Ronny Reyes (4-1) and Jose Santoya (6-1). He iIs coming off a first round stoppage over 38-fight veteran Merito Sabillo on May 3, 2025.

Ryan O’Rourke vs. Boubacar Sylla…

Another thrilling matchup features undefeated Ryan O’Rourke (12-0, 3 KO) of Dublin, Ireland against Boubacar Sylla (12-1, 7 KO) in a welterweight bout scheduled for eight-rounds. O’Rourke, 26 of Dublin, Ireland spent the early part of his career fighting in Europe before coming stateside and racking up four wins in America, which was highlighted by a victory over Faycal Rezkalah (6-1). Sylla of Cincinnatti is a nine-year pro, who holds a victory over previously undefeated Marlon Brown (7-0), and was a highly regarded amateur.

Harley Burke vs. Louis Maietta…

For locals, in perhaps the most highly anticipated fight of the night, Yonkers native Harley Burke risks his undefeated record (9-0, 7 KO’s), when he takes on tough Louis Maietta in a six-round super-middleweight fight.

Burke, has a knockout win over previously undefeated Raekwon Williams, and is coming off a unanimous decision over Tevin Terrance on November 23, 2024 in Huntington, New York, one of only two fights where the knockout artist has had to go the distance. FDNY Fireman, Louis Maietta of the Bronx, is 6-4-2 with two knockouts. The 30-year-old Maietta, is also a fan favorite and has developed well over the past year. He has won three straight and stopped Santiago Torra on January 26th in Colombia. Like Burke, Maietta is expected to bring a big contingency of fans. It will be the Yonkers vs Bronx, Irish vs Italian and Laborer vs Fireman. This fight is what epitomizes the glory days of local boxing when fans are just as vested outside the ring as the fighters are inside the ring.

Rodrigo Marte vs. Edwin Rodriguez…

Rodrigo Marte (6-0, 5 KO) of the Dominican Republic is being heralded as a star in

the making. Marte takes on tough veteran Edwin Rodriguez (12-9-2, 5 K0) of

Juna Diaz, Puerto Rico in a eight-round super bantamweight fight.

Austin Cassese vs. Eduardo Monreal…

Marist College graduate, Austin ‘All American’ Cassese (3-0, 3 KO) of Shrub Oak,

NY fights Eduardo Monreal (1-2, 1 KO) of El Paso, Texas in a four-round super

welterweight fight.

Sharif One (Pro-Debut)…

Sharif One of Bronx, NY makes his pro debut against Austin Spivey in a four-round

super welterweight bout.

STAR BOXING SIGNS IRELAND BORN/NY BASED UNDEFEATED SUPER MIDDLEWEIGHT HARLEY “HEAVY HANDS” BURKE

Jersey City, New Jersey (January 27, 2023) – Star Boxing is pleased to announce the signing of undefeated Yonkers based super middleweight HARLEY “HEAVY HANDS” BURKE (7-0 6KO’s). Burke’s nickname “Heavy Hands” comes with good credence, having won six of seven professional bouts by way of knockout. On March 4th, Burke will be making his Star Boxing debut in a 6-round super middleweight bout vs JOSEPH AGUILAR (Portland, OR, 4-1-1 2KO’s) at the recently announced “Jersey City Fight Night” at White Eagle Hall in Jersey City, New Jersey.

Harley was born in Galway, Ireland, but it wasn’t long until he and his parents moved to the United States looking for new opportunity. Setting up shop in Yonkers, Harley was raised in New York, but will never forget where he came from. “I am extremely proud of my Irish American heritage,” said Harley. “Leaving a legacy as an Irish American fighter is one of my main motivators.”

Harley laced up his gloves for the first time at the age of 11 and competed in his first amateur bout at the age of 13. He fought in the New York State Golden Gloves, but always had his sights set on fighting professionally. Having a love for the sport of boxing, Harley did whatever he could to be around it. This passion led to a stint as an intern for NY and CT Hall of Fame Promoter, Joe DeGuardia during Harley’s senior year of high school. Having worked two of Star Boxing’s fight cards in Long Island, Harley knew he wanted to be a professional boxer.

Outside of the ring Harley is a go-getter. He graduated from Archbishop Stepinac High School in 2013 and has worked as a construction laborer while building a clientele for his now successful personal training business over the last ten years. In 2022 he began his own pressure washing company.

In the ring, like a pressure washer, Harley drowns you with pressure and demolishes you with his power. He turned pro in 2019 and stayed busy finding fights where he could during the pandemic. He passed his first big test against Brandon Maddox, winning by unanimous decision.

“Signing with Star Boxing is a dream come true for me,” said Harley. “In 2013 during my senior year of high school I interned for Star Boxing. 10 years later I’m signing a multiyear deal with them. It all comes full circle. My main goal since turning professional 4 years ago was to sign with a prominent promoter. Joe DeGuardia’s track record speaks for itself. He’s built world champions. I’ve got the right man backing me, now it’s on me to go and perform.?I want to bring big nights of boxing to NYC. I can’t wait.”

Star Boxing CEO JOE DEGUARDIA had this to say about the signing, “You truly never know where talent will spring from. Harley was an intern for Star Boxing back in 2013, and I would have never guessed a decade later we would be signing him as an undefeated professional fighter. We are excited for what Harley brings to the ring and admire his accomplishments outside of the ring as well. We are confident that his talent and character will define his success as he continues to develop into bigger fights.
